The NI DeviceNet interface for PXI adds high-performance master/scanner or slave capabilities to DeviceNet networks for NI PXI controllers (with Windows OS or LabVIEW Real-Time OS). The NI PXI-8532 DeviceNet interface is shipped with the NI-Industrial Communications for DeviceNet software, which provides a high-level API and deterministic control through the NI LabVIEW Real-Time Module.
The main difference between the new PXI-8532 DeviceNet interface and the older PCI-8461/D interface is the high-level programming API with the NI-Industrial Communications for DeviceNet software. You can now use the LabVIEW project to view all of the connected DeviceNet slave devices on the network, configure their settings, and access their physical channels via I/O variables. With these drag-and-drop I/O variables, you can read and write to the slave devices while automatically synchronizing their timing to the NI Scan Engine of the controller. In addition, you can use the new DeviceNet Explicit Message Function Block to quickly send and receive requests from your master interface to the remote slave device.
The combination of these new software features makes it easier to configure and program your DeviceNet master interface when managing a large network of DeviceNet slave devices.
